Sword Guard (Tsuba) with Dragonfly and Lily, c. 1615–1868. Japan, possibly Edo period (1615–1868). Metal; average: 5.3 x 4.2 cm (2 1/16 x 1 5/8 in.). The Cleveland Museum of Art, Gift of D. Z. Norton, 1919.408
